However, with the help of moving averages, traders can observe the direction of the broader market.In August, the S&P 500 rallied to almost-precisely the 200-day moving average, which was then at 4326 before crumbling. The high that day was 4326.18 with the DMA at 4326.16.

S&P 500 SPDR (SPY) The Moving Average is the average price of the security or contact for the Period shown. For example, a 9-period moving average is the average of the closing prices for the past 9 periods, including the current period. It’s generally accepted that ...Jun 16, 2023 · An SMA is calculated by adding all the data for a specific time period and dividing the total by the number of days. If XYZ stock closed at 30, 31, 30, 29, and 30 over the last 5 days, the 5-day simple moving average would be 30 [ (30 + 31 + 30 +29 + 30) / 5]. Exponential moving average (EMA).
